Sceadu EVO Electric Helicopter
Price: $300 From: Model Rectifier Corporation, 80 Newfield Ave., Edison, NJ 08837; Tel.: (732) 225-2100; Fax: (732) 225-0091.
The Sceadu EVO from Hirobo is an electric-powered helicopter. The parts conversion set includes the motor-mount/heat-sink assembly, speed-control mount, flywheel for connection of clutch to the motor, and battery mounts. The conversion is set up for NiMH use and is optimized for two 12-cell packs.
Recommended motor: Hacker B50 23XL or equivalent. Recommended speed control: Hacker Master Brushless controller 48A Opto Heli (rated between 10 and 30 cells) or equivalent.

Precision Laser-Cut Mounts for Outrunner Brushless Motors
Price: $3.95 From: Model Airplane Engineering, 5001 Bainbridge Ct., Lilburn, GA 30047; Tel.: (770) 925-8326; E-mail: m-a-e@att.net; Web: www.M-A-E.com.
Model Airplane Engineering announces precision laser-cut mounts for adapting "outrunner" brushless motors to the popular GWS motorstick. Popular motors in this category include the PJS, Nippy, and MicRoTex.
Five different mounts are available for mating 8mm, 10mm, or 10/10.5mm motor bearing tubes to the "IPS" and "EPS" motorsticks. The laser-cut parts provide an accurate fit, and the aircraft-grade plywood creates a strong, very lightweight solution for mounting outrunner motors on anything from a Slow Stick to a Scale, 3-D, or Pattern airplane.
These adapters enable quick replacement of the stock GWS motor and gearbox with upgraded direct-drive brushless power.

1/6-Scale Messerschmitt Me 109E
From: Skyshark R/C Corporation, 1924 N. Pima Dr., Lake Havasu City, AZ 86403.
Skyshark R/C Corporation offers a 1/6-scale kit of the Messerschmitt Me 109E. The laser-cut kit features a fully sheeted, built-up balsa structure, fiberglass cowl, and all fiberglass accessories. It comes with four color schemes and a scale aluminum spinner. The model can be built with Spring Air retracts and flaps.
Specifications:
- Wingspan: 64.8 inches
- Wing area: 719 sq in
- Flying weight: 7.5–9.0 lb
- Power: .50–.75 two-stroke or 60–91 four-stroke engine
- Requires a four-channel radio control system

Cardinal ARF
From: Brodak Manufacturing and Distributing Company, Inc., 100 Park Ave., Carmichaels, PA 15320; Tel.: (724) 966-2726; Fax: (724) 966-5670.
Brodak announces the Almost-Ready-To-Fly (ARF) Cardinal—one of three ARF designs released this spring. The ARF Cardinal includes a 4-inch bellcrank, an adjustable leadout guide, and an adjustable weight box. You furnish the motor and control lines, and the airplane is ready for takeoff. An Almost-Ready-To-Cover version allows painting and finishing to individual preferences.
The ARF Cardinal retains the durability and ease of flying of the Brodak Cardinal by Windy Urtnowski. Specifications:
- Wingspan: 54 inches
- Wing area: 579.3 sq in
- Overall length: 40.8 inches
- Engine: .35–.46

Nemesis 3D-II Aerobatic Park Flyer
Price: $43.95 From: Model Airplane Engineering, 5001 Bainbridge Ct., Lilburn, GA 30047; Tel.: (770) 925-8326; E-mail: m-a-e@att.net; Web: www.M-A-E.com.
Model Airplane Engineering releases the Nemesis 3D-II aerobatic park flyer. With a 27-inch wingspan and a fully symmetrical wing, this small four-channel RC airplane is capable of 3-D flight indoors and outdoors.
The kit uses interlocking, precision-laser-cut balsa and plywood components that assemble in a couple of hours. A carbon-fiber-tube "backbone" ensures structural integrity. Cover with SoLite or Nelson LiteFilm. Full-size CAD plans and a photo-illustrated instruction manual are included.
Power options range from small brushed motors to efficient brushless outrunners. A light all-up weight of 4.5–6.5 oz is achievable using a Li-Poly battery and lightweight radio components. While 3-D capable, the Nemesis 3D-II is a well-mannered sport aerobat designed to withstand the occasional mishap.
